Handover note — Mira to Josten: The stage props for the Silverwick Touring Company arrive Friday, two crates plus the painted backdrop tube. Everything is inventoried on the enclosed sheet; check the tube for dents on arrival. Storage is reserved in Bay 3. The receiving site should apply the confidential courier instruction that follows.

dispatch memo: the sorius tamius courier leaves the praeth ledger at gate 4873 under passcode 928014

Handover: PDF invoice renderer (Quillbatch)

Tomas, handing this off before my rotation. The renderer in Quillbatch now embeds fonts correctly for multi-currency invoices; the fix is in the layout pass, not the export step. Watch the pagination logic — totals can split across pages if line items exceed forty rows. Tests cover the common templates but not the legacy Driftware format. The signing key for the output bundle lives in the sealed vault, and the recovery passphrase is printed below for completeness.

recovery phrase for kajeg-hahif: frador-oliion-fenvan-fenok-praius

Key Ceremony Checklist — Gallerie Audio-Guide App (Wrenfold Museum)

- Confirm two custodians present.
- Verify signing laptop offline; checksum the build of EchoDocent v4.
- Rotate the tour-content signing key; archive the old one.
- Record witness initials in the ledger.
- Test one guide device end-to-end before sealing.
- Store the shard envelopes in the annex safe; restore access requires the phrase below.

recovery phrase for yajef-fahag: ulaax-lamix-kasael-casael-gilox-istwyn-gorox-prawyn-kaseth